Let’s dive right in, shall we? What is the dating scene like currently? In today’s dating scene, online dating is king. With the rise of dating apps, it’s easier than ever to meet people from all walks of life. However, choosing the right dating app is a must for finding meaningful connections. Whether you seek a long-term commitment or a casual fling, consider factors such as user demographics, interface intuitiveness, and matching algorithms. Make sure to take a look at the website reviews like eHarmony’s review from experts, which can serve as valuable guidance in selecting the right dating app that aligns with your needs. However, with this convenience comes a downside – a lack of meaningful connections. Many people are just looking for a quick hookup or a temporary fling. This is why it is so important for you as a man in your 30s to be clear about your intentions and be open to meeting people in different settings. Additionally, the dating scene is evolving. If you have been out of the game for a while, here are some new trends that you may notice shaping the dating landscape: Open casting : People are becoming more open to dating outside their usual physical types and expectations. More and more they are choosing emotional maturity as more important than looks. Guardrailing : People are setting more boundaries and being clearer about their emotional needs, their intentions, and their availability. Work/life balance : People are prioritizing their own well-being and looking for partners who share their values of balance, rest, and flexibility. Having a flashy work title or working long hours has stopped being seen as a status symbol. Wanderlove : People are more open to long-distance or international relationships. This is thanks to remote work opportunities and more people having ambitious travel aspirations. Challenging stereotypes : Men are becoming more introspective and rejecting toxic masculinity norms. They are also more open to expressing their emotions and seeking support for things that they are going through. Cookie Jarring : Cookie jarring is stringing someone along to “keep them as a backup plan in case things don’t work out with the person you really want”. These trends show that people are becoming more intentional, adventurous, and authentic in their dating choices. If you can be these things, you will be more likely to find success as you date in your 30s. Overall, people are more optimistic about finding romance despite the challenges of the past few years. What struggles do men in their 30s have with dating? Some of the common struggles that men in their 30s have with dating are: Finding a compatible partner: As the dating pool shrinks and people become more selective, it can be harder for men to find someone who shares their values, goals, and interests. It is also harder to find someone who is at a similar stage in life. Dealing with baggage: Many men in their 30s have experienced failed relationships, breakups, divorce, or even cheating. These can leave them feeling hurt, jaded, or distrustful of potential partners. Facing pressure: Some men in their 30s also have to deal with pressure from their family, friends, or society to settle down, get married, or have children. They may also feel insecure about their career status or financial stability. Challenging stereotypes: Men in their 30s may struggle with outdated gender norms that expect them to be dominant, emotionless, or commitment-phobic. In some cases, they may also face stigma or discrimination if they date outside their race, culture, or age group. 10 Tips For Dating In Your 30s as a Man: If you are dating as a man in your 30s, there are some things to keep in mind as you prepare to leave the single life behind and find a life partner.
